President Trump Announcement on Border Security and Government Shutdown

On the 29th day of a partial government shutdown, President Trump delivered remarks from the White House in which he suggested what he called “common sense” funding measures for border security and a physical barrier along the U.S.-Mexico border. He said he included suggestions from congressional Democrats and hoped the government would reopen immediately. close
